Fix build issue with Qt 5.2.1
QImage is not a QObject, and therefore QImage::Format doesn't seem to be a supported type for a Q_PROPERTY, either. At least this was the case in Qt 5.2.1. In Qt 5.3.1 this worked. In any case, worked around the issue by removing textureFormat as a property. This shouldn't be an issue, since texture cannot meaningfully be manipulated from QML anyway. Also fixed some compile warnings. Change-Id: I257c1502d3340c49c24085fb8bf2e6176d875215 Reviewed-by: Tomi Korpipää <tomi.korpipaa@digia.com>
